High Availability - Rack
This high availability server is configured to act as the foundation for business critical applications, applications your business cannot afford to be without. The
configuration includes enough disk drives to mirror the operating system and provide a RAID 5 data environment, power supply redundancy by the server and
EXP300 and a UPS for power even during a blackout. A rack mounted tape drive is included to back up that all important asset--data. This server represents the
leading edge in high availability for Intel-architecture servers.
Note: xSeries 370 does not support internal tape drives but does include an external Ultra2 0.8mm VHDCI SCSI connector for attachment of an external tape or tape enclosure. All tape
drives and enclosures are also supported by PCI Wide Ultra160 SCSI Adapter (P/N 19K4646) which has an external 0.8mm VHDCI connector. Select tape drive, enclosure and controller
then use Appendix D: Cables - Storage Units - Controllers to select an appropriate external cable
1. LVD support for LVD devices installed in a NetMEDIA Storage Expansion Unit EL (P/N 3551001) requires replacement of the standard single-ended internal cables with one or more
(depending on configuration) cables from Media Bay Tray and LVD Cable Kit (P/N 10K2340) which contains a single two-drop multi-mode terminated cable. If the standard cables are used
for attachment to LVD devices, single-ended SCSI rules and bus speeds apply.
2. Requires 68-pin External Multimode LVD/SE SCSI terminator (P/N 00N7956).
3. If installed in a rack, a fixed shelf is required. Allow an additional 1U for the fixed shelf. One unit only per shelf is supported.
4. Tape library attributes and prerequisites are located in Appendix B: Tape Library Attributes.
5. Supported only with the 3600 Series LTO Tape Library (rack) (P/N3600R20). Allow one additional EIA space when installing either one or two (maximum) units to accommodate a filler
plate for cable routing. Up to two 3600 Series LTO Drive Upgrade Options can be installed in each module or the module can operate off the LTO drives installed in the LTO tape library.
6. Install in second drive bay of 3600 Series LTO Tape Libraries or in either of the two bays of 3600 Series 2-drive, 20-cartridge Expander Module to increase performance. Includes an LTO
(Ultrium) drive and a one-meter external LVD SCSI cable.
7. Provides a black desktop 133mm (5.25in) half-high (HH) tape enclosure. Connector is configurable as 50-pin Centronix or 68-pin high density. Requires either tape drive self termination
or 68-pin External Multimode LVD/SE SCSI Terminator (P/N 00N7956).
8. NetMEDIA Storage Expansion Unit EL (P/N 3551001) is a black 3U, 19in rack or NetBAY3/3E mountable tape enclosure which includes two full-high (FH) or four half-high (HH) extended
length 133mm (5.25in) bays, two external 68-pin high density connectors and two internal four-drop single-ended terminated 16-bit SCSI cables for device attachment. Two power supplies
and two power cords are also included. Tip: The front rail clips will need to be reversed and screwed in from behind to secure the unit in a 930842x rack.
9. NetMEDIA Systems Management Adapter (P/N 10L7113) may be installed in a 3551001 to provide repeater function, LVDS interface, aggregate cable lengths up to 12m when attached to
an LVD SCSI controller, and auto-termination when the 3551001 is powered off. External connector is 0.8mm VHDCI.
